    Preface Preface This document helps customers with data security concerns to clear or sanitize a Tektronix 6 Series Low Profile Digitizer (LPD64) instrument with factory installed option 6-SEC. The instrument has data storage devices (memory and a removable mass storage drive) and data export interfaces (USB and Ethernet).

    How to sanitize a nonfunctional instrument Do the following to clear or sanitize your instrument if it is not functioning and must be returned to Tektronix for repair: CAUTION: To avoid damaging other circuits in the instrument, perform the following procedure in a static-safe environment with proper electrostatic discharge controls in place (such as a grounded workbench mat and antistatic wrist strap).
